The May 27th assault on Port Hudson was a costly failure. Colonel Bartlett was wounded and his regiment was decimated, with 102 men left dead, dying, or wounded across the field. Major Charles Plunkett took command for the June 14th attack, and the Confederates under General Gardner held out until surrendering on July 9th.
